Abstract
The rapid development of intelligent systems has made the research on collaborative optimization among multiple agents particularly important in multiple application fields such as multi-robot collaboration, intelligent transportation, and resource allocation. Traditionally, rule-based or model-based approaches have been difficult to achieve good scalability and adaptability in a constantly changing environment. In such situations, multi-agent reinforcement learning (MARL) can learn how to behave in collaboration by constantly interacting with their surroundings. This paper reviews basic frameworks for MARL like centralized learning, decentralized learning and centralized training with decentralized execution. It also looks into difficulties like environmental changes, working together well, and making good training. In summary, this paper gives directions for future work on coordination mechanism and communication strategy, and also makes MARL architecture can be used more widely in future application.
